The five-bedroom home looks like it was built with materials from the area, as there is plenty of wood and stone all over the place, according to Architectural Digest. The actor was very hands-on when the home was being built as he worked closely with Pearson Design Group to make it resemble the houses he grew up around in Idaho (his grandparents' home is not far away). Aaron Paul describes himself as an architecture and design obsessive, but there's more to this house than just design precision. The home he calls 'Camp Pretty Bird' is close to where his grandparents lived, so when he visits from LA, he's also taking a nostalgic journey back to his childhood.
